Feedstock, resources and products

Oil and fat: transesterification gives RME, hydro treating gives HVO (e.g. NExBTL)Sugar and starch: ethanol Cellulose (incl. black liquor, etc.)–

Hydrolysis and fermentation: ethanol, butanol

Gasification: DME, methanol, FTD, SNG, H2

, etc.Waste, manure etc., and combinations of above gives e.g. biogas Other climate neutral (sun, wind, hydro…) as supplement and electricity (e.g. plug-in HEV)

Nordic Ecolabelling: the Swan

The energy consumed in producing and transporting the fuelThe energy consumed in producing and transporting the fuelThe origins of all vegetable materialsThe origins of all vegetable materialsSustainable production of raw materials such as palm oil, sugar Sustainable production of raw materials such as palm oil, sugar cane, wood raw materials and soy bean oilcane, wood raw materials and soy bean oilA plan for fulfilling conventions regulating working life both bA plan for fulfilling conventions regulating working life both by y raw material producers and by the fuel producerraw material producers and by the fuel producerEmissions of carcinogenic substances during the use compared Emissions of carcinogenic substances during the use compared with conventional fossil fuelwith conventional fossil fuelThe quality of the fuelThe quality of the fuel

Fuel based on at least one third (vol%) renewable raw materials may be eligible for a Swan label. The applicant must be able to document that for a lifecycle perspective, the fuel does not give rise to more

than 50 g

CO2

equivalents per MJ of fuel.The applicant must also be able to document and fulfil requirements to:

EPA high-efficiency ethanol and methanol engine 1(2)

1.9L Port Fuel Injected, Spark Ign., Turbocharged (VNT)Stoichiometric fuellingDesigned for use with neat alcohol fuels (e.g., E100, E85)–

19,5:1 compression ratio

2,0 swirl ratioEGR, VNT used to modulate load from 6 to 20 bar BMEP.–

Throttling at near-idle conditions to 6 bar BMEP

Control of Intake Air Temperature (IAT)–

Intercooler

EGR coolerConventional FFV injectors, ignition system and three-way catalyst

General findings on biodiesel and synthetic fuels (GTL/BTL)

Very little data on particle number (PMP)Very little data on particle number (PMP)NONOXX: increase for biodiesel, decrease for : increase for biodiesel, decrease for GTL/BTL; NOGTL/BTL; NOXX problem problem ““remainsremains””CO and HC: decrease for both fuel typesCO and HC: decrease for both fuel typesPM: decrease for both types but DPF PM: decrease for both types but DPF necessary for very low emissionsnecessary for very low emissionsDecrease of some unregulated harmful Decrease of some unregulated harmful emissions (e.g. PAH), or similar levelsemissions (e.g. PAH), or similar levelsOften nonOften non--linear trends for blendslinear trends for blends
